Excel宏编程入门与基本概念详解

需积分: 17 6 下载量 43 浏览量 更新于2024-07-25 收藏 72KB DOC 举报
本文主要介绍了Excel宏编程的基础知识和学习方法,重点在于如何通过实际操作来掌握宏的运用。首先,作者强调了学习宏并非一蹴而就,而是建议通过"录制宏"的方式来进行。用户应启动Excel,选择"工具"菜单下的"宏",然后选择"录制新宏",在进行常规操作后结束录制。这样形成的宏会被自动保存并转换为Visual Basic语言的源代码,这有助于理解宏的逻辑和结构。 在宏编程中,有几个关键概念需要掌握: 1. **工作簿(Workbook)**:在Excel中,工作簿是存储数据和工作的主要容器。Workbooks集合包含了所有打开的Excel文档,每个工作簿有其对应的Workbook对象。ActiveWorkbook表示当前活跃的工作簿,而ThisWorkbook则指的是包含Visual Basic代码的当前工作簿。通过Workbooks(index)可以引用特定工作簿,其中index是工作簿名称或序号。 2. **工作表(Worksheet)**:每个工作簿由多个工作表组成,存储着数据的不同部分。Worksheets集合包含了所有工作表,而Worksheet对象则是单个工作表。ActiveSheet标识当前激活的工作表。通过Worksheets(index)引用工作表,index是工作表名或索引号,索引号根据工作表在工作表标签中的位置来确定。 在实际操作中,理解和熟练应用这些概念对于编写和修改宏至关重要,因为宏通常用来自动化重复性任务,比如数据处理、格式化等。通过修改录制的宏,用户不仅能加深对宏功能的理解,还可以提高效率,减少手动操作。此外,Excel的"帮助"菜单是获取宏编程指导的重要资源,提供了丰富的编程教程和实例。 Excel宏编程是一门实用技能,通过实际操作和理论学习相结合,能够极大提升在Excel中的工作效率。无论是初学者还是有一定经验的用户,都应该注重实践与理论的结合,不断探索宏的潜力,以适应日益复杂的办公需求。